Impact of Modern Technology on Retro Gaming
Modern technology has significantly transformed the landscape of retro gaming. He notes that advancements in hardware and software have made it easier to access classic games. This accessibility is primarily due to digital distribution platforms. These platforms allow users to purchase and download vintage titles effortlessly. It’s convenient for gamers.
Additionally, emulation technology has played a crucial role. Emulators enable players to run classic games on contemporary devices. This capability broadens the audience for retro titles. He finds it fascinating how technology bridges generational gaps.

New Releases and Remakes
The gaming industry has seen a surge in new releases and remakes of popular retro games. He notes that this trend capitalizes on nostalgia while leveraging modern technology. Titles such as “Final Fantasy VII Remake” and “Resident Evil 2” have successfully re-engaged audiences. These remakes often incorporate enhanced graphics and gameplay mechanics. It’s impressive how technology can breathe new life into classics.
Financially, these remakes can yield significant returns on investment. He observes that established franchises tend to attract both old fans and new players, expanding their market reach. This dual appeal can lead to increased sales and brand loyalty. It’s a strategic advantage for developers.
